Sacha Baron Cohen's "The Dictator" red-band trailer released (video) May 8, 2012 - 17:59 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- Paramount released a red-band trailer for Sacha Baron Cohen’s The Dictator, which opens May 16, Deadline reported. In the film, Cohen plays Admiral General Aladeen, the thuggish despot of Wadiya. "The Dictator" tells a heroic story of a dictator who risked his life to ensure that democracy would never come to the country he so lovingly oppressed. Joining Baron Cohen in the Larry Charles-directed comedy are Ben Kingsley, Megan Fox and John C. Reilly.
